.main-process-page{display:flex;align-self:stretch;flex-direction:column;align-items:flex-start;gap:96px;max-width:1920px;margin:200px auto 100px;height:100%}.frame1-process{display:flex;flex-direction:column;justify-content:center;align-items:center;gap:80px;align-self:stretch}.frame1-process .top-process{display:flex;flex-direction:column;align-items:center;gap:16px}.top-process .topic-process{color:var(--Yellow-yellow-500, #5CF4E4);text-align:center;font-size:32px;font-style:normal;font-weight:600;line-height:160%}.topic-process span{color:var(--Black-black-11, #fff);font-size:32px;font-style:normal;font-weight:600;line-height:160%}.top-process .p{color:var(--Black-black-8, #fff);text-align:center;font-size:16px;font-style:normal;font-weight:400;line-height:150%;max-width:900px}.process{display:flex;height:653px;justify-content:center;align-items:center;gap:40px;align-self:stretch}.frame1-process{display:flex;align-items:center;gap:24px}.frame1-process .column-number{display:flex;width:76px;padding:16px 0;align-items:flex-end;gap:8px;align-self:stretch}.column-number .group{height:558px;flex:1 0 0}.column-number .group .frame-group{display:flex;width:76px;height:558px;flex-direction:column;justify-content:center;align-items:center;flex-shrink:0}.group .frame-group .group-content{width:76px;height:558px;flex-shrink:0}.group-content .line{width:1px;height:543px;background:var(--Black-black-6, #C6C7C7)}.group-content .frame-content{display:flex;width:76px;flex-direction:column;align-items:flex-start;gap:86px}.frame-content .group1{display:flex;flex-direction:column;align-items:flex-start;gap:40px;align-self:stretch}.group1 .item{display:flex;align-items:center;gap:24px;align-self:stretch}.item span{color:var(--Black-black-10, #3C4141);font-size:18px;font-style:normal;font-weight:500;line-height:160%}.circle-process{display:flex;padding:8px;align-items:center;gap:8px;border-radius:200px;background:var(--Yellow-yellow-100, #FFE7BF)}.circle-process img{width:12px;height:12px}.content-process{display:flex;height:653px;padding:64px 48px;flex-direction:column;align-items:flex-start;gap:8px;border-radius:24px;border:1px solid var(--Black-black-6, #C6C7C7);background:#fff}.page-process-main{display:flex;justify-content:center;align-items:flex-start;gap:32px;padding:100px 80px 80px;max-width:1400px;margin:0 auto;box-sizing:border-box;min-height:100vh}.page-process-frame-left{width:320px;flex-shrink:0;display:flex;flex-direction:column}.page-process-groups{display:flex;flex-direction:column;gap:28px;width:100%}.page-process-group{display:flex;flex-direction:column;gap:10px}.page-process-topic{font-size:11px;font-weight:700;letter-spacing:.12em;text-transform:uppercase;color:#43a09f;padding:0 4px;margin-bottom:2px}.page-process-content-group{display:flex;flex-direction:column;gap:6px}.page-process-item{display:flex;align-items:center;gap:14px;padding:12px 16px;border-radius:14px;border:1px solid rgba(255,255,255,.06);background:#ffffff08;cursor:pointer;transition:all .25s ease;position:relative;overflow:hidden}.page-process-item:before{content:"";position:absolute;inset:0;background:linear-gradient(135deg,rgba(67,160,159,.08),transparent);opacity:0;transition:opacity .25s ease}.page-process-item:hover{border-color:#43a09f4d;background:#43a09f0f;transform:translate(4px)}.page-process-item:hover:before{opacity:1}.page-process-item-active{border-color:#43a09f!important;background:#43a09f1a!important;box-shadow:0 0 0 1px #43a09f33,0 4px 20px #43a09f1f}.page-process-item-active:before{opacity:1!important}.page-process-logo{display:flex;width:38px;height:38px;padding:8px;align-items:center;justify-content:center;border-radius:10px;background:#ffffff0d;border:1px solid rgba(255,255,255,.08);flex-shrink:0;transition:all .25s ease}.page-process-item-active .page-process-logo{background:#43a09f26;border-color:#43a09f66}.page-process-logo img{width:18px;height:18px;filter:brightness(0) invert(1);opacity:.55;transition:all .25s ease}.page-process-item-active .page-process-logo img{filter:brightness(0) saturate(100%) invert(62%) sepia(42%) saturate(600%) hue-rotate(140deg) brightness(105%);opacity:1}.page-process-item:hover .page-process-logo img{opacity:.85}.page-process-title{font-size:14px;font-weight:500;color:#ffffff8c;line-height:1.4;transition:all .25s ease;flex:1}.page-process-title-active{color:#fff!important;font-weight:600}.page-process-item:hover .page-process-title{color:#ffffffd9}.page-process-step-num{font-size:10px;font-weight:700;color:#43a09f99;background:#43a09f1a;border-radius:6px;padding:2px 6px;flex-shrink:0;font-variant-numeric:tabular-nums}.page-process-item-active .page-process-step-num{color:#43a09f;background:#43a09f33}.page-process-frame-right{flex:1;min-width:0;min-height:560px;border-radius:24px;border:1px solid rgba(67,160,159,.18);background:#ffffff06;backdrop-filter:blur(12px);position:relative;overflow:hidden;display:flex;align-items:stretch;box-sizing:border-box;box-shadow:0 0 60px #43a09f0d,inset 0 1px #ffffff0a}.page-process-frame-right:before{content:"";position:absolute;top:-80px;left:-80px;width:320px;height:320px;background:radial-gradient(circle,rgba(67,160,159,.12) 0%,transparent 70%);pointer-events:none;z-index:0}.page-process-frame-right:after{content:"";position:absolute;inset:0;background-image:linear-gradient(rgba(255,255,255,.015) 1px,transparent 1px),linear-gradient(90deg,rgba(255,255,255,.015) 1px,transparent 1px);background-size:40px 40px;pointer-events:none;z-index:0}.page-process-content-container{position:relative;z-index:1;display:flex;flex-direction:column;gap:20px;padding:56px 52px;width:100%;animation:pp-fadeInUp .4s ease-out}.page-process-content-container.page-process-changing{animation:pp-fadeOut .25s ease-in forwards}@keyframes pp-fadeInUp{0%{opacity:0;transform:translateY(16px)}to{opacity:1;transform:translateY(0)}}@keyframes pp-fadeOut{0%{opacity:1;transform:translateY(0)}to{opacity:0;transform:translateY(-10px)}}.page-process-content-tag{display:inline-flex;align-items:center;gap:6px;background:#43a09f1f;border:1px solid rgba(67,160,159,.25);border-radius:20px;padding:4px 14px 4px 10px;width:fit-content}.page-process-content-tag-dot{width:6px;height:6px;border-radius:50%;background:#43a09f;flex-shrink:0;box-shadow:0 0 6px #43a09f}.page-process-content-tag-text{font-size:11px;font-weight:700;letter-spacing:.1em;text-transform:uppercase;color:#43a09f}.page-process-content-title{font-size:32px;font-weight:700;color:#fff;line-height:1.25;letter-spacing:-.02em}.page-process-content-subtitle{font-size:14px;font-weight:500;color:#43a09fcc;line-height:1.5;padding-bottom:20px;border-bottom:1px solid rgba(255,255,255,.06)}.page-process-description{display:flex;flex-direction:column;gap:0}.page-process-description-paragraph{font-size:15px;font-weight:400;color:#ffffff9e;line-height:1.85;margin:0 0 14px}.page-process-description-paragraph:last-child{margin-bottom:0}.page-process-mobile-container{display:flex;flex-direction:column;width:100%;padding:80px 24px 60px;box-sizing:border-box;max-width:800px;margin:0 auto}.page-process-header{text-align:center;margin-bottom:48px}.page-process-main-title{font-size:30px;font-weight:700;color:#fff;line-height:1.2;margin-bottom:12px;letter-spacing:-.02em}.page-process-main-title span{color:#43a09f}.page-process-subtitle{font-size:15px;font-weight:400;color:#ffffff80;line-height:1.6}.page-process-faq-container{display:flex;flex-direction:column;gap:8px;width:100%}.page-process-faq-item{border:1px solid rgba(255,255,255,.07);border-radius:16px;background:#ffffff08;overflow:hidden;transition:all .3s ease}.page-process-faq-item:hover{border-color:#43a09f40;background:#43a09f0a}.page-process-faq-item.active{border-color:#43a09f73;background:#43a09f12;box-shadow:0 4px 24px #43a09f1a}.page-process-faq-question{display:flex;justify-content:space-between;align-items:center;padding:18px 20px;cursor:pointer;gap:12px}.page-process-faq-question-content{display:flex;align-items:center;gap:14px;flex:1;min-width:0}.page-process-faq-icon{display:flex;width:42px;height:42px;padding:9px;align-items:center;justify-content:center;border-radius:11px;background:#ffffff0d;border:1px solid rgba(255,255,255,.08);flex-shrink:0;transition:all .3s ease}.page-process-faq-item.active .page-process-faq-icon{background:#43a09f26;border-color:#43a09f66}.page-process-faq-icon img{width:18px;height:18px;filter:brightness(0) invert(1);opacity:.5;transition:all .3s ease}.page-process-faq-item.active .page-process-faq-icon img{filter:brightness(0) saturate(100%) invert(62%) sepia(42%) saturate(600%) hue-rotate(140deg) brightness(105%);opacity:1}.page-process-faq-text{display:flex;flex-direction:column;gap:2px;text-align:start;min-width:0}.page-process-faq-title{font-size:15px;font-weight:600;color:#ffffffb3;line-height:1.4;transition:color .3s ease}.page-process-faq-item.active .page-process-faq-title{color:#fff}.page-process-faq-phase{font-size:11px;font-weight:600;color:#43a09fb3;text-transform:uppercase;letter-spacing:.08em}.page-process-faq-arrow{display:flex;align-items:center;justify-content:center;width:28px;height:28px;border-radius:8px;background:#ffffff0d;border:1px solid rgba(255,255,255,.08);flex-shrink:0;transition:all .3s ease}.page-process-faq-item.active .page-process-faq-arrow{background:#43a09f26;border-color:#43a09f66;transform:rotate(90deg)}.page-process-arrow-icon{display:flex;align-items:center;justify-content:center;transition:transform .3s ease}.page-process-arrow-icon img{width:14px;height:14px;filter:brightness(0) invert(1);opacity:.4;transition:opacity .3s ease}.page-process-faq-item.active .page-process-arrow-icon img{opacity:.9;filter:brightness(0) saturate(100%) invert(62%) sepia(42%) saturate(600%) hue-rotate(140deg) brightness(105%)}.page-process-faq-answer{max-height:0;overflow:hidden;transition:max-height .4s cubic-bezier(.4,0,.2,1)}.page-process-faq-answer.open{max-height:1000px}.page-process-faq-answer-content{padding:4px 20px 20px 76px;border-top:1px solid rgba(255,255,255,.05)}.page-process-faq-paragraph{font-size:14px;font-weight:400;color:#ffffff8c;line-height:1.8;margin:0 0 10px}.page-process-faq-paragraph:first-child{margin-top:16px}.page-process-faq-paragraph:last-child{margin-bottom:0}@media (max-width: 1200px){.page-process-main{padding:80px 48px 60px;gap:24px}.page-process-frame-left{width:280px}}@media (max-width: 1024px){.page-process-frame-left,.page-process-frame-right{display:none}.page-process-main{padding:0;height:auto}}@media (max-width: 768px){.page-process-mobile-container{padding:64px 20px 48px}.page-process-main-title{font-size:26px}.page-process-faq-answer-content{padding:4px 16px 18px 68px}}@media (max-width: 480px){.page-process-mobile-container{padding:48px 16px 40px}.page-process-faq-question{padding:16px}.page-process-faq-answer-content{padding:4px 16px 16px}}[dir=rtl] .page-process-item:hover{transform:translate(-4px)}[dir=rtl] .page-process-faq-question-content{flex-direction:row-reverse}[dir=rtl] .page-process-faq-text{text-align:right}[dir=rtl] .page-process-faq-answer-content{padding:4px 76px 20px 20px}[dir=rtl] .page-process-content-tag{flex-direction:row-reverse}@media (max-width: 768px){[dir=rtl] .page-process-faq-answer-content{padding:4px 68px 18px 16px}}@media (max-width: 480px){[dir=rtl] .page-process-faq-answer-content{padding:4px 16px 16px}}.lastSection-main{display:flex;padding:32px 0 48px;flex-direction:column;align-items:center}.lastSection-content{display:flex;width:1280px;max-width:90%;padding:56px 72px;align-items:center;gap:56px;border-radius:20px;background:var(--OilMain-oilmain-8, #094146);overflow:hidden;animation:lastSection-fadeInUp .9s ease-out both}@keyframes lastSection-fadeInUp{0%{opacity:0;transform:translateY(40px)}to{opacity:1;transform:translateY(0)}}.lastSection-left{flex-shrink:0;width:200px;height:220px;display:flex;align-items:center;justify-content:center;position:relative;animation:lastSection-slideInLeft 1s ease-out .3s both}@keyframes lastSection-slideInLeft{0%{opacity:0;transform:translate(-60px)}to{opacity:1;transform:translate(0)}}.lastSection-logo{width:160px;height:200px;position:relative;animation:lastSection-float 6s ease-in-out infinite}@keyframes lastSection-float{0%,to{transform:translateY(0) rotate(0)}50%{transform:translateY(-14px) rotate(1.5deg)}}.lastSection-child1{width:130px;height:190px;border-radius:6px;background:#fffcf71a;position:absolute;top:0;left:-10px;animation:lastSection-pulse 4s ease-in-out infinite}.lastSection-child2{width:155px;height:80px;border-radius:6px;background:#fffcf71a;position:absolute;bottom:-10px;right:-15px;animation:lastSection-pulse 4s ease-in-out infinite 1s}@keyframes lastSection-pulse{0%,to{opacity:.1;transform:scale(1)}50%{opacity:.2;transform:scale(1.04)}}.lastSection-logo-img{width:110px;height:auto;position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);z-index:2;animation:lastSection-glow 3s ease-in-out infinite}@keyframes lastSection-glow{0%,to{filter:drop-shadow(0 0 8px rgba(255,255,255,.25))}50%{filter:drop-shadow(0 0 18px rgba(255,255,255,.55))}}.lastSection-right{flex:1;display:flex;flex-direction:column;align-items:flex-start;gap:20px;animation:lastSection-slideInRight 1s ease-out .5s both}@keyframes lastSection-slideInRight{0%{opacity:0;transform:translate(60px)}to{opacity:1;transform:translate(0)}}.lastSection-topic{color:#fff;font-size:36px;font-weight:800;line-height:1.3;white-space:nowrap}.lastSection-topic span{color:var(--Yellow, #5CF4E4);font-size:36px;font-weight:800;animation:lastSection-dotPulse 2s ease-in-out infinite}@keyframes lastSection-dotPulse{0%,to{opacity:1}50%{opacity:.6}}.lastSection-sub-topic{color:#ffffffd1;font-size:15px;font-weight:400;line-height:1.75;max-width:560px}.lastSection-btn-secondary{display:inline-flex;align-items:center;padding:13px 40px;border-radius:12px;background:#fff;cursor:pointer;transition:all .3s ease;animation:lastSection-bounceIn .9s ease-out 1s both;position:relative;overflow:hidden;text-decoration:none}@keyframes lastSection-bounceIn{0%{opacity:0;transform:scale(.5)}60%{opacity:1;transform:scale(1.05)}80%{transform:scale(.97)}to{opacity:1;transform:scale(1)}}.lastSection-btn-secondary:before{content:"";position:absolute;top:0;left:-100%;width:100%;height:100%;background:linear-gradient(90deg,transparent,rgba(255,255,255,.4),transparent);transition:left .5s ease}.lastSection-btn-secondary:hover{background:var(--Yellow, #5CF4E4);transform:translateY(-3px);box-shadow:0 10px 25px #5cf4e44d}.lastSection-btn-secondary:hover:before{left:100%}.lastSection-btn-secondary:hover span{color:var(--OilMain-oilmain-8, #094146)}.lastSection-btn-secondary span{color:var(--OilMain-oilmain-6, #0D5C63);font-size:16px;font-weight:700;position:relative;z-index:1;transition:color .3s ease}[dir=rtl] .lastSection-right{align-items:flex-start;text-align:right}[dir=rtl] .lastSection-topic,[dir=rtl] .lastSection-sub-topic{text-align:right}@media (max-width: 1100px){.lastSection-main{display:none}}@media (min-width: 769px) and (max-width: 1424px){.lastSection-content{padding:48px;gap:40px}.lastSection-topic,.lastSection-topic span{font-size:28px}.lastSection-left{width:160px;height:180px}.lastSection-logo{width:130px;height:160px}.lastSection-logo-img{width:88px}}
